One of the most significant contributions of AI in modern studios is its ability to optimize workflows. Creative projects often involve time-consuming and repetitive tasks, such as editing, rendering, or organizing assets. AI-powered tools can automate these processes, allowing creators to focus on the more imaginative aspects of their work.
AI is revolutionizing the film industry by automating tasks like video editing, color grading, and even scriptwriting. Tools like Adobe Premiere Pro’s AI-driven features or Runway ML allow editors to cut down on hours of manual work. AI can also analyze footage to suggest the best shots, transitions, or effects, making post-production faster and more efficient.
In music studios, AI is being used to compose melodies, generate beats, and even master tracks. Platforms like AIVA (Artificial Intelligence Virtual Artist) and Amper Music enable musicians to create original compositions in minutes. AI can also analyze trends in music to predict what sounds will resonate with audiences, giving artists a competitive edge.
Game studios are using AI to create more immersive and dynamic experiences. AI algorithms can generate realistic environments, design non-playable characters (NPCs) with lifelike behaviors, and even adapt gameplay in real-time based on player actions. This not only enhances the gaming experience but also reduces development time.
AI-powered tools like DALL·E and MidJourney are enabling artists to create stunning visuals with minimal effort. In animation, AI can automate tasks like lip-syncing, motion capture, and character rigging, significantly speeding up production timelines.

Despite its many advantages, the integration of AI in modern studios comes with challenges. Concerns about copyright infringement, data privacy, and the potential loss of jobs are hot topics in the creative community. Additionally, there’s an ongoing debate about the authenticity of AI-generated art and whether it can truly be considered “creative.”
To address these issues, studios must adopt ethical practices, such as ensuring transparency in AI usage and giving credit where it’s due. Striking a balance between human creativity and AI assistance is key to fostering a sustainable and inclusive creative ecosystem.
